Treasurer Josh Frydenberg has confirmed the federal government will continue to hold discussions with Facebook and is committed to working through its concerns with the media bargaining code. The treasurer today condemned the social media giant’s move to ban all Australian news content on its platform, calling it wrong and heavy-handed. He revealed the government had not been given any notice by Facebook of the move.

Referring to his “constructive” conversations with Facebook founder Mark Zuckerberg, Mr Frydenberg said, “there are some differing interpretations as to how the code would work”. “We talked through some of those elements and we’re happy to help clarify some of those issues with Facebook,” he said.
